Twice recently I've had CA that did not kick in the bottle, but didn't kick on the work either, or did very slowly. First some thin that wicked into a small crack in a case, but took many minutes to cure. Then some thick that wouldn't hold feather stalks together even when sprayed with accelerator. I poured out a dollop of the thick and strayed with the directly with the accelerator: nothing. It did manage to skin over a little later on, remaining mostly as a liquid blister under the very thin cured skin.

It has been through both hot and cold weather without climate control.

Has this happened to anyone else?

I find the thin CA is really only good for quickly tacking parts in place to check fit, etc., that you can then disassemble. I use medium for what people might normally think they should us thin for, and thick for what people would use medium for. Medium gives you enough time to align parts before it sets. Thick gives you plenty of gap filling if that's what you need. So, for example, I will use medium CA to attach balsa fins to cardboard airframes (LPR) and then fillet with carpenter's glue. Carpenter's glue sets up so slowly that the fins can slip out of alignment without you noticing and then you're kinda "stuck" (pun intended). Not an issue with medium CA. Place fin, hold for 15 seconds, do next fin, continue. Then fillet all fins at once with carpenter's glue. Don't need fancy jigs and such and pretty fast.

Lately, my uses for thin are many in LPR building, given that I can do it indoors without noxious fumes:
  1. hardening the ends of body tubes
  2. hardening balsa nose cones.
  3. sealing/hardening the edges of papered fins
  4. sealing/hardening paper transition-body tube joints, to prepare for sanding

I bought a kit of woodworker’s Cyanoacrylate made by FastCap maybe fifteen tears ago. Big bottles, about 3-4 oz each, water thin, medium, thick and almost a gel as i recall, with accelerator and debonder. All of them worked great at first. After a few years all the bottles went off and hardened except the water thin one, which stayed water thin but eventually developed a faint pinkish tinge. At this point I could not get it to set, even with accelerator and even when applied iin a thin coat between two surfaces. I threw it out.
